ABSTRACT

This study examined the fluctuation and prospects of values appreciation on properties, which is due to population increases urbanization. This has  shown that there are many factors that determined trends in rental value of residential properties. These factors include location of the property, changes in building costs, the national situation change, change in population.  These examine the study area of the trends in rental value of residential property in Osogbo increased tremendously and this has brought about a great improvement on the socio economic life of the people at Osogbo. 1.0         INTRODUCTION

1.1       BACKGROUND OF THE STUDY

As far a real estate is concerned, value goes with the same economic laws as values of other goods and services. Therefore, value of real estate relates its basis to the law of demand and supply just as price of commodity in the market. The other underlining factors that guide residential property market in the study shall also be highlighted. Value is the worth of and article in exchange. The money worth that will accrue to the lesser will be and inverse function of the value of demand, long time age especially in the days of oil boom, the property market of the area was dull because people prefer to build than to let or lease because building cost was cheap. But, in the decade the property market of the study area has experienced gradual changes in rental value.
